I have an 86 FJ60 with a DUI distributor in it. Been great for a long time. Recently I’ve had it occasionally not want to start. Starter turns over fine but no spark. Also on occasion the horn won’t work. When this happens everything else works, the fan, lights, guages, radio etc.
When I check with the ignition turned to on I have 12.25 volts or so at the battery connector to the distributor. I’m not sure what I should have at the B+ and C- plugs. Those show no voltage with the ignition on.
I’ve searched on here and can’t find anything quite like this. All the fuses are good. Fusible link seems good. Battery connections are good. Any idea what could be causing it and where to look first? I was thinking the ignition switch at first but not sure that would be the issue if my dizzy is getting voltage. Maybe inside the DUI?
